Extended Producer Responsibility (EPR) for Packaging: Local Authority Payments

 
 

Today, Thursday 28 November 2024, Local Authority Chief Executives in England, Scotland and Wales will receive an indicative estimate of their year 1 Extended Producer Responsibility (EPR) for packaging payment (the Provisional Notice of Assessment).  Local Authority Chief Executives in Northern Ireland will receive their Provisional Notices of Assessment in due course. 

Together with the Provisional Notice of Assessment and related guidance, authorities will receive information regarding the approach the Scheme Administrator (once it is formally established) will adopt for effectiveness metrics in order to assess performance and the approach to evaluation.  For further details on the information to be shared in the Provisional Notice of Assessment, please see this page.  

Please note the Provisional Notice of Assessment will provide indicative estimates only which are subject to further review and adjustment.  We will inform you of any revisions in early 2025 and the first payment will be made to authorities by November 2025.  

Authorities will be able to provide feedback on the Provisional Notice of Assessment, the methodology used for the indicative estimates and the accompanying guidance using a feedback form that will be accessible through a link provided in the email.
